ponton Definition
a flat-bottomed boat or hollow metal cylinder used with others to support a temporary bridge or floating landing stage..

Summary: ponton in Brief
A 'ponton' [ˈpɒntən] is a flat-bottomed boat or hollow metal cylinder used to support temporary bridges or floating landing stages. It can be used as a support for a ponton bridge, a ponton ferry, or a ponton dock. The ponton is typically made of steel and can hold a significant amount of weight.
